BusinesswomanIn recent years, there has been an increase in the number of businesswomen setting up their own internet companies and obtaining prominent positions in the internet industry.


However, in the general business and tech media, businesswomen in internet companies are less visible.  This is also the case at awards competitions, venture capital forums and pitching events.

Yet a presence and visibility in these media and events is the key to obtaining market share for companies, receiving start-up seed capital, obtaining further financing and being invited to apply for senior executive positions.  Events and media are also valuable networking and education opportunities.



The Event


FreshIdeas Events have joined forces with TheNextWomen.com to hold the first in a series of events for and about women in the internet industry and it takes place in central London.  This event presents an excellent opportunity for greater participation and visibility in the internet industry.

The programme will include talks on setting up an online business, business models, raising finance, pitching your business and developing the UK and European market.



Agenda

The event will offer an overview of internet companies led, founded and funded by businesswomen.  

NewspaperThis will include a presentation by The NextWomen on female leadership in internet businesses, specifically internet entrepreneurs, executives and VCs.  The presentation will discuss the top 250 female internet heroes, some key start-ups, capital allocation and women and social media.



The evening will also include the following keynotes:

Top online female entrepreneur - on starting the business, financing the start and growing business, web development, setting up a team, marketing the business, using social media and pitching for awards.

Top executive in the online industry - on the European development of internet companies, challenging established companies, innovation in large companies and the use of internet in companies.

Investor in the online industry - on pitching your business, drafting a business plan and financing for women-led companies.
